Nigiri sushi is comprised of the oval-formed mound of rice by using a slice of fish or seafood on leading. The fish or seafood is usually raw, but in some cases It truly is fermented and infrequently, these kinds of just like eel or shrimp, It really is cooked.
Inside the Southern America, lots of sushi restaurants get ready rolls using crawfish. Occasionally, rolls are made with brown rice or black rice, referred to as forbidden rice, which seem in Japanese Delicacies likewise.
With ura-maki, the rice is on the surface plus the seaweed and fillings are on The within. Like nigiri, maki can also be greatest eaten by hand.
The size of the nori sheet influences the size of makimono. A full-dimension sheet provides futomaki, in addition to a 50 % makes hosomaki and temaki. To supply gunkan and Another makimono, an properly-sized bit of nori is Minimize from a complete sheet.

Chirashizushi with Uncooked elements Chirashizushi (ちらし寿司, "scattered sushi", also often called barazushi) serves the rice in a very bowl and tops it with several different Uncooked fish and vegetable garnishes.
Apparently more than enough, Inspite of how you're most likely accustomed to consuming it, nigiri sushi is supposed to get eaten by hand, not with chopsticks. And although dipping the sushi into soy sauce is acceptable, the right way to do it is to show it more than so which the fish side goes into your soy sauce, not the rice aspect. Leaving grains of rice in the soy sauce is considered An important faux pas.
Fermented fish applying rice, which include narezushi, originated in Southeast Asia where by it had been created to maintain freshwater fish, quite possibly while in the Mekong River basin, which can be now Laos, Cambodia, Thailand, and Vietnam, and in the Irrawaddy River basin, which is now Myanmar.[7] The very first point out of a narezushi-like food stuff is in the Chinese dictionary thought to be with the 4th century, In this particular occasion referring to salted fish that were placed in cooked or steamed rice, which prompted it to endure a fermentation system through lactic acid.

A Norwegian businessman introduced the use of salmon as a sushi component to Japan from the eighties.[56] The growing reputation of sushi globally has resulted in variations ordinarily found in the Western environment but not often in Japan. A notable exception to this is the utilization of salmon. The Japanese have eaten salmon considering that prehistory; even so, caught salmon in nature often incorporates parasites and need to be cooked or cured for its lean meat for being edible. On the other side of the planet, in the nineteen sixties and nineteen seventies, Norwegian business owners started experimenting with aquaculture farming. The massive breakthrough was after they determined how to raise salmon in Internet pens in The ocean. Getting farm-lifted, the Atlantic salmon reportedly confirmed positive aspects around the Pacific salmon, including no parasites, easy animal capture, and could be grown with better fat articles.

Japonica is a medium-grained rice with relatively rounded grains, which makes it significantly distinctive from the skinnier, extended-grained rice that we're utilized to during the West, which is named indica rice. Japonica rice is starchy, with bigger sushi san diego amounts of a starch named amylopectin than indica rice.
